Social networking can be an effective part of any marketing program, but it must be used correctly.
Recommended Features
- Use your social networking profile to communicate brand.
- Short learning curve - most sites are easy to learn, easy to navigate.
- Free - all it takes is a time commitment
- Far reach - provides access to global marketplace
- Be a friend to get friends.
